Headspace Samplers Market size
The global Headspace Samplers Market size was USD 529.63 million in 2024 and is projected to grow to USD 542.02 million in 2025 and USD 652.35 million by 2033, at a CAGR of 2.34%.
The US Headspace Samplers Market remains a significant contributor due to increasing demand for efficient and automated sample preparation solutions in laboratories.
The headspace samplers market is growing due to its critical role in analytical testing across industries. These samplers are widely used for analyzing volatile organic compounds in pharmaceuticals, food, and environmental applications. Technological innovations, such as automated systems, have enhanced the efficiency of these devices, making them indispensable in laboratories.
Regulatory compliance in industries like food safety and pharmaceuticals has further driven demand. Currently, over 60% of laboratories globally rely on headspace samplers for quality testing. The market is also witnessing adoption in emerging markets, with a projected growth of over 45% in these regions.
Headspace Samplers Market Trends
The headspace samplers market is experiencing significant trends driven by automation, miniaturization, and integration. Automated headspace samplers now account for over 55% of the market, as laboratories prioritize efficiency and precision. In the pharmaceutical sector, the usage of headspace samplers has risen by more than 70% due to stringent testing requirements.
Similarly, in the food and beverage industry, the adoption rate has grown by over 50%, driven by consumer demand for safer products and regulatory compliance.
Environmental applications have seen a 65% increase in the usage of headspace samplers, particularly for detecting volatile organic compounds (VOCs) in air and water samples. Compact and portable headspace samplers are gaining traction, representing 40% of the market, as laboratories seek space-efficient solutions.
Integration with gas chromatography systems has further boosted adoption, with combined systems witnessing a growth of over 35% in the past three years. Outsourcing laboratory services, which has grown by 50%, is also propelling demand for these advanced analytical tools. As industries emphasize quality assurance, the market continues to expand, with innovative technologies shaping its trajectory.

New Products Development
2023 and 2024 witnessed significant product developments in the headspace samplers market, with manufacturers focusing on automation, eco-friendliness, and enhanced efficiency. Automatic headspace samplers accounted for over 60% of new product launches during this period.
Shimadzu Corporation introduced the Brevis GC-2050 Gas Chromatograph in March 2024, emphasizing a compact design and 25% better energy efficiency than previous models. The HS-10, launched in late 2023, increased productivity in laboratories by 30%, with advanced features like vial preheating and mixing functions.
The demand for sustainable solutions also spurred innovation, with manufacturers integrating eco-friendly components, reducing environmental impact by over 40%. Semi-automatic systems, although representing only 30% of the market, saw an 18% growth in features catering to small-scale operations and emerging markets.
Advanced software integration in new products improved operational accuracy by over 35%, aligning with customer demand for reliability. New headspace samplers with multi-sample capabilities improved laboratory throughput by 45%, meeting rising analytical needs.
